Job description

Job Summary

The Clinic Medical Assistant supports healthcare providers and clinical staff by performing both clinical and administrative duties to ensure efficient clinic operations and high‑quality patient care. This role is essential in creating a safe, organized, and compassionate environment for patients.

Reporting Structure

Reports to: Director, Outpatient Services | Manager, Business Office

Hourly range: $18.75 – $27.46 (posted hourly range excludes overtime and bonuses which are not guaranteed)

Essential Job Functions
  • Prepare patients for examinations and assist providers during clinical procedures
  • Take and record vital signs, medical histories, and patient information accurately
  • Perform basic clinical tasks such as injections, specimen collection, and EKGs (as permitted by scope of practice)
  • Maintain clean, organized, and well‑stocked exam rooms
  • Document patient care in electronic health record (EHR) systems
  • Schedule patient appointments and assist with patient flow
  • Follow infection control, safety, and HIPAA guidelines
Additional Duties
  • Assist with front desk tasks, including patient check‑in and check‑out
  • Handle phone calls, messages, and patient inquiries as needed
  • Support inventory management and ordering of medical supplies
  • Participate in staff meetings, training, and continuing education
  • Perform other duties as assigned
Education
  • High school diploma or equivalent required
  • Completion of an accredited Medical Assistant program preferred
  • Medical Assistant certification (CMA, RMA, or equivalent) preferred or required per clinic policy
Experience
  • 1–2 years of experience in a clinical or medical office setting preferred
  • Experience with EHR systems and basic clinical procedures preferred
Physical Requirements
  • Ability to stand, walk, and move throughout the clinic for extended periods
  • Ability to lift or move up to 25 pounds
  • Manual dexterity to perform clinical tasks and use medical equipment
  • Ability to communicate clearly with patients and staff
Working Conditions/Environmental Exposures

Environmental hazards such as chemicals, solvents, needles, needle containers, sharps, blood, body fluids, various infectious/communicable diseases, infectious medical waste, radiation, and/or radioactive materials and/or radioactive waste, proximity to moving mechanical parts. Protective clothing/equipment may be necessary.

Immunization Requirements
  • Hepatitis B –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Hepatitis B or three doses Hep B vaccine at appropriate intervals
  • Influenza – Documentation of current seasonal flu vaccine (mandatory from November 1st through March 31st each year)
  • Measles, Mumps, and Rubella –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Measles, Mumps, and Rubella or 2 doses of MMR vaccination
  • Varicella (chickenpox) – Lab evidence of immunity (titer) to Varicella or 2 doses of Varicella vaccine
  • Tetanus, diphtheria, pertussis (Tdap) – Documented proof of immunization
  • Tuberculosis screening – Documentation of a two‑step TB skin test within the past year OR lab verification of a negative TB Gold or T‑Spot tuberculin test within the past 6 months
